Dephostatin, a novel tyrosine phosphatase inhibitor, was isolated from the culture broth of Streptomyces sp. MJ742-NF5. The structure was elucidated to be 2-(N-methyl-N-nitroso)hydroquinone by spectral and chemical analyses of dephostatin and its derivatives.
